**PURPOSE OF THE POSITION**:
As the Technical Training LMS Coordinator, you will have the opportunity to work with a team of Learning Management System (LMS) professionals, Instructional Designers, and Training Compliance Specialists. You will extract and analyze data from the LMS using advanced tools such as Power BI to identify trends and develop comprehensive dashboards for enhanced data-driven decision-making.
**POSITION ACCOUNTABILITIES**:
- Manage the technical and functional day-to-day operational aspects of the Learning Management System (LMS).
- Perform advanced data mining and analysis to uncover actionable trends and patterns in LMS data.
- Prepare LMS reports and training completion audits for internal and external clients.
- Create and maintain dashboards (e.g. Power BI, Tableau, etc.) based on LMS records to elevate data literacy and implement best practices throughout the organization.
- Create and maintain LMS curriculums, assignment profiles, course items, and many other functional aspects of an LMS.
- Managing the LMS Admin shared mailbox, directing a wide variety of queries to the appropriate responsible parties, troubleshooting, and responding to inquiries, etc.
- Liaise between the Business and the LMS team when testing, troubleshooting, and creating projects.
**POSITION REQUIREMENTS**:
- Related university diploma or degree in Computer Science, Business, or education.
- Strong foundation in data analysis, statistical methods, and data management techniques.
- Proven expertise in using data visualization tools such as Power BI to create interactive and insightful dashboards for comprehensive business insights.
- Experience with SuccessFactors Learning Management System.
- Knowledge of eLearning content management (SCORM 1.2 compliant authoring and deployment systems)
- Ability to work under strict timelines and pressure
- Ability to perform in a 24x7 environment
- Experience with learning design/authoring software is considered an asset - Articulate 360 suite (esp. Rise, Review, Storyline)
